In a remarkable milestone, SpaceX has overtaken Amazon in market value, becoming the world’s fifth-largest publicly traded company.

The surge came after SpaceX announced a major $60 billion deal to acquire Cursor, a fast-growing artificial intelligence coding startup. Investors reacted enthusiastically, sending SpaceX shares up 4.8% in a single day.

The company’s stock has been on a stunning run since its public debut. In just two days of trading, SpaceX shares have jumped nearly 50%, creating significant gains for investors who held onto their stock. At the same time, many early sellers expressed regret after missing out on the rapid rise in value.

Social media platforms quickly filled with stories and memes from small investors celebrating unexpected profits. Even people who owned only one or two SpaceX shares reported substantial gains as the stock soared.

Another factor driving excitement was the launch of options trading tied to SpaceX shares. On its very first day, trading volume for these options broke the record previously set by Meta during its 2012 market debut.
